Osho on What happens when one experiences the beauty of existence?

What happens when one experiences the beauty of existence?

When the beauty of existence dawns, amazement transforms into a pure, trustful love, revealing the sky and silencing the mind, allowing innocence to return and the familiar to feel utterly new.

— Osho
According to Osho, when the beauty of existence dawns, amazement flowers into a pure, trustful love—an intimate transmission from being to being. It is as if a window opens: darkness falls away, the whole sky is revealed, the mind falls silent, and innocence returns. One feels childlike again, senses cleansed of dust, encountering the familiar as utterly new yet undeniably real.
